How they compare

Solomon Islands currently reports 104.27 1000 ha against 74.9 1000 ha in Cabo Verde, a difference of 29.37 1000 ha.

That makes Solomon Islands's figure about 1.4 times Cabo Verde's.

Across all 64 years both countries report, Solomon Islands has been ahead every year.

Cabo Verde ranks 170th and Solomon Islands ranks 167th of 234 countries.

Solomon Islands has averaged higher in every one of the 7 decades both report.

Head to head by decade

Decade Cabo Verde Solomon Islands Difference Ahead
1960s 40 1000 ha 50 1000 ha 10 1000 ha Solomon Islands
1970s 40 1000 ha 50.7 1000 ha 10.7 1000 ha Solomon Islands
1980s 40.4 1000 ha 58.6 1000 ha 18.2 1000 ha Solomon Islands
1990s 53.89 1000 ha 66.3 1000 ha 12.41 1000 ha Solomon Islands
2000s 72.09 1000 ha 81.61 1000 ha 9.53 1000 ha Solomon Islands
2010s 75.55 1000 ha 91.58 1000 ha 16.03 1000 ha Solomon Islands
2020s 75 1000 ha 100.72 1000 ha 25.71 1000 ha Solomon Islands

Averages of every year both report within each decade.

The FAOSTAT Land Use domain contains data on twenty-one land use categories and twenty-three categories of irrigation and agricultural practices. Data are available yearly and by country, regional and global levels. The domain includes Land Use Indicators providing information on the percentage share of agricultural and forest land, and their sub-components, including irrigated areas and areas under organic agriculture, within a country land use matrix. Data are available at country, regional and global level, for the following elements: (in percentage) i) Share in Land area; ii) Share in Agricultural land, iii) Share in Cropland; and iv) Share in Forest land; (in ha/pc) v) Area per capita.
